Last Operation Information
Start Date | 09-03-1943 |
End Date | 10-03-1943 |
Takeoff Station | Oakington |
Day/Night Raid | Night (15% moon) |
Operation | Munich. 264 aircraft, 8 losses (3.0%). The BMW aero factory was put out of action for 6 weeks. There was also much damage to other buildings of all types including 11 hospitals, the cathedral and 4 churches. |
Reason for Loss | Shot down by a night-fighter on outbound leg and crashed near Elan, France |
